How to fill out texas wine journal

How to fill out a Texas Wine Journal:
01
Begin by opening the Texas Wine Journal and familiarizing yourself with its contents.
02
The journal is designed to help you document and evaluate different types of wine, so it's important to gather all the necessary information about the wine you want to assess.
03
Start by filling out the basic details of the wine, such as the name, producer, vintage, and region of origin.
04
Use the designated sections to note down the appearance, aroma, taste, and overall impression of the wine. Provide specific descriptors to help capture the nuances and characteristics of the wine.
05
Consider using the provided scales or rating systems to assign scores or grades to various aspects of the wine's profile.
06
If you have any additional notes or observations about the wine, include them in the designated section for comments or remarks.
07
Repeat the process for each wine you wish to evaluate, making sure to keep the entries organized and easily accessible for future reference.
08
Regularly revisit and update your wine journal to track your wine tasting experiences and monitor any changes or developments in your preferences.
09
Remember that the purpose of the Texas Wine Journal is not only to document your own wine journey but also to serve as a resource for personal learning and exploration.
